an email reply from UKVI

Question: Do dependants of PBS Migrants who apply for LTR as the Partner of a settled person begin their qualifying period again?

Answer: If the applicant was granted leave as a dependant before 9 July 2012 and were on a route to settlement (under Tier 1 or Tier 2) they can combine their leave as a PBS dependant with leave as the Partner of a settled person to meet the qualifying period under paragraph 287. All other applicants must start the qualifying period again.

I get so cross every time when a reply from a government official is misleading. It is written as if PBS dependents who were not on a route to settlement (e.g. dependents of of Tier 4 students or Tier 1 PSW) are not eligible to include their stay as PBS dependents into the 2 year qualifying period (old rules).

Relevant Points Based System Migrant is defined under 319AA as "a migrant granted to leave as a Tier 1 Migrant, a Tier 2 Migrant, a Tier 4 (General) Student or a Tier 5 (Temporary Worker) Migrant." This means para. 287 applies to partners of all these categories of migrant. Otherwise there's simply no need to change the immigration rules on 06/04/2014 and the interpretation would be that they cannot even switch to FLR(M) under current 284 (i).

284. The requirements for an extension of stay as the spouse or civil partner of a person
present and settled in the United Kingdom are that:

(i) the applicant has or was last granted limited leave to enter or remain in the United
Kingdom which was given in accordance with any of the provisions of these Rules, other
than where as a result of that leave he would not have been in the United Kingdom
beyond 6 months from the date on which he was admitted to the United Kingdom on this
occasion
in accordance with these Rules, unless:

this means as long as the leave is valid for more than 6 months then it is fine.

if the leave is less than 6 months then...


(a) the leave in question is limited leave to enter as a fiancé or proposed civil
partner; or

it is also fine if it is a fiancé visa

(b) the leave in question was granted to the applicant as the spouse, civil partner,
unmarried or same-sex partner of a Relevant Points Based System Migrant
(excluding a Tier 5 (Temporary Worker) other than a private servant in a
diplomatic household who applied to enter the UK before 6 April 2012 or a Tier 4
(General) Student) and that spouse or partner is the same person in relation to
whom the applicant is applying for an extension of stay under this rule; and

it is fine if it is a pbs dependent visa excluding tier 4 and tier 5.

meaning: there is no problem with tier 4 visa valid for more than 6 months.
